The two factors that led to the U.S. being considered powerful were:

The economic strength of the US-led to greater respect from leaders of other countries.The battle of Belleau Wood proved to the world the strength of the US armed forces

During the Battle of Belleau Woods, the U.S. Marines:

Halted a German attackSent the Germans retreatingRefused to retreat when the French were retreating and stayed to fight on

This showed the bravery of the American Marine Corps to the world and saved many allied lives as well. This coupled with a strong American economy that provided many supplies for the allied war effort, led many to realize that indeed, America was now a world power.

In conclusion, the bravery and economic strength of the U.S.A. during WWI showed the world that America was a powerful nation.

Following the end of Reconstruction in 1877, the idea of equal rights fell in the wake of legislative and judicial actions. The Civil Rights Cases of 1883 greatly limited the rights of blacks and strengthened Jim Crow laws in the South. In Plessy v. Ferguson, the U.S. Supreme Court affirmed the concept of separate but equal public facilities, thus ensuring racial segregation and discrimination, especially in education. Whites would use this concept to keep African Americans, as well as other minorities, in separate and unequal facilities.

The Magna Carta limited the king’s power in England. Why? Well, what happened was that English civilians felt King John was demanding too much money in taxes from them. In return, rebellious barons held him captive and forced him to sign the Magna Carta. This charter established many points, including these that follow:

1. Nobody, including an authoritarian official, is above the law.

2. Nobody can be unreasonably persecuted or exiled.

The Magna Carta also was a hidden beginning to democracy and women’s rights in England.
